mirror of
git://gcc.gnu.org/git/gcc.git
synced 2025-04-05 23:41:08 +08:00
bitmap.c (bitmap_obstack_alloc_stat): Adjust cast to eliminate C++ warning about implicit conversion from void * to...
* bitmap.c (bitmap_obstack_alloc_stat): Adjust cast to eliminate C++ warning about implicit conversion from void * to struct bitmap_head_def *. (bitmap_obstack_free): Likewise for bitmap_element *. From-SVN: r143480
This commit is contained in:
parent
3ab4dfd406
commit
dba2cc0ce9
@ -1,3 +1,10 @@
|
||||
2009-01-18 Ben Elliston <bje@au.ibm.com>
|
||||
|
||||
* bitmap.c (bitmap_obstack_alloc_stat): Adjust cast to eliminate
|
||||
C++ warning about implicit conversion from void * to struct
|
||||
bitmap_head_def *.
|
||||
(bitmap_obstack_free): Likewise for bitmap_element *.
|
||||
|
||||
2009-01-17 Dave Korn <dave.korn.cygwin@gmail.com>
|
||||
|
||||
* Makefile.in (BACKENDLIBS): Reorder to match dependencies.
|
||||
|
@ -356,7 +356,7 @@ bitmap_obstack_alloc_stat (bitmap_obstack *bit_obstack MEM_STAT_DECL)
|
||||
bit_obstack = &bitmap_default_obstack;
|
||||
map = bit_obstack->heads;
|
||||
if (map)
|
||||
bit_obstack->heads = (void *)map->first;
|
||||
bit_obstack->heads = (struct bitmap_head_def *) map->first;
|
||||
else
|
||||
map = XOBNEW (&bit_obstack->obstack, bitmap_head);
|
||||
bitmap_initialize_stat (map, bit_obstack PASS_MEM_STAT);
|
||||
@ -391,7 +391,7 @@ bitmap_obstack_free (bitmap map)
|
||||
if (map)
|
||||
{
|
||||
bitmap_clear (map);
|
||||
map->first = (void *)map->obstack->heads;
|
||||
map->first = (bitmap_element *) map->obstack->heads;
|
||||
#ifdef GATHER_STATISTICS
|
||||
register_overhead (map, -((int)sizeof (bitmap_head)));
|
||||
#endif
|
||||
|
Loading…
x
Reference in New Issue
Block a user